Elements of Drama

Terms

act
a division within a play, much like chapters of a novel
aside
lines that are spoken by a character, directly to the audience
cast of characters
a list of characters presented before the acion begins
comedy
a humorous work of drama
dialogue
conversation between two or more characters
drama
a work of literature designed to be performed in front of an audience
dramatic irony
when the audience or reader knows something that the characters in the story do not know
iambic pentameter
a line of poetry that contains 5 iambs of two syllables each
monologue
a long speech spoken by a character to himself, to another character, or to the audience
scene
a division of an act into smaller parts
soliloquy
thought spoken aloud by a character when he/she is alone, or thinks he/she is alone
stage directions
italicized comments that identify parts of the setting, give further information about a character or the use of props or costumes, or provide background information
tragedy
a serious work of drama in which the hero suffers catastrophe or serious misfortune, usually because of his own actions
